Test Points Description
Each square point test point can be used with standard probes, clips or hooks. All test points are
labeled on the board. Each test point is accompanied with an adjacent socket for adding a test lead or
to facilitate wiring to external circuitry.
Reference Designator/
Functional name
Description
+VIN, PGND
Input voltage test points provide connection to input lugs. Use Kelvin (J101) to
avoid interconnection losses if accuracy is desired.
+VOUT, PGND
Output voltage test points provide connection to output lugs. Use Kelvin (J102)
to avoid interconnection losses if accuracy is desired.
VDR
A 5.1V auxiliary supply with max loading of 2mA. If used this pin must
have a series resistance such as R103 = 1k
Ω
with a decoupling cap of
0.1µF such as C124.
PWRGD
Power good indicator. During a regulator fault this pin is pulled internally
to signal ground.
EN
Input to the regulator. If left floating or driven high (V
EN_MAX
= 5.5V) regulator
will be enabled.
SGND
Internal logic ground.
TRK
Soft-start and track input. An external capacitor may be connected between TRK
pin and SGND to increase the rise time of the internal reference during soft-start.
COMP
Compensation pin. An internal 5KOhm is in series between this pin and the EAO
pin. A default C201 = 4.7nF is used.
EAO
Error Amp output. External connection for additional compensation and
current sharing.
EAIN_R
Error Amp Inverting Input separated with R222 = 0
Ω
.
VSP
Non-inverting input to an independent differential amplifier.
+VRS, -VRS
Non-isolated remote sense input. When selecting remote sense feedback connect
to the regulation point at the load.
J201
Used to inject the isolated signal of a network analyzer into the feedback look.
Pin injection point is depend on loop selection.
